NVAKeith Posted April 2, 2020 Share Posted April 2, 2020 For 2011 the only factory back up camera for the legacy was the nav unit. The non-nav radio did not have a screen, just an LCD strip. The 2011 outback offered a non-nav back up camera but it was in the rear view mirror. So I’m not sure what factory radio you will install that will use your nav camera. The link I put in your other thread discusses adding an aftermarket radio to a nav car that will use the factory backup camera. I believe the inner dash structure is different for the nav and non-nav models so switching to a factory non-nav radio is not straight forward. Golferdude1087 Posted April 8, 2020 Share Posted April 8, 2020 (edited) No, the 13/14 would but they don't work properly with the 10-11. Why are you replacing the nav with the 6 dash cd changer? You can easily swap for an aftermarket head unit and keep all factory functionality. To swap to 6 disk you need the following - center console, pocket and bracket from a non-nav car - 6 disk radio - You would need to add a way to see the backup camera. To swap to aftermarket is a bit more expensive but more worth it. You'll need - Metra harnesses for steering wheel, premium sound, and basic connectivity - Metra double din console, or the same one you would switch for the 6 disk cd changer. - android auto/apple car play standard double din head unit - 12-6V adapter for the head unit to use the backup camera.
